Q: Is 16,226,215 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 16,226,215 is a composite number.

Why is 16,226,215 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 16,226,215 can be evenly divided by 1 5 53 265 61,231 306,155 3,245,243 and 16,226,215, with no remainder.

Since 16,226,215 cannot be divided by just 1 and 16,226,215, it is a composite number.
